Оё HTML 5 Нишонҳои ҳассос аст?

Тарзи беҳтарин барои навиштани HTML 5 elements

Як саволе, ки бисёре аз дизайнерҳои нави вебсайт доранд, оё HTML 5 tags ҳассос аст ё не? Ҷавоби кӯтоҳ - «Не». HTML5 параметрҳо ҳассос нестанд, аммо ин маънои онро надорад, ки шумо бояд ба таври қолабӣ дар бораи чӣ гуна навиштаҷоти HTML нависед.

Бозгашт ба XHTML

Пеш аз он, ки HTML5 ба саноат ворид шуда бошад , мутахассисони вебсайтҳо бо забонҳои луғат, ки XHTML номида мешаванд, истифода мебаранд.

Вақте, ки шумо XHTML менависед, шумо бояд ҳамаи сатрҳои стандартиро дар сатрҳои поёнӣ нависед, чунки XHTML ҳассос аст. Ин маънои онро дорад, ки tag як сатри дигар аз дар XHTML аст. Шумо бояд дар бораи он ки чӣ гуна шумо XHTML webpage код карда будед, ва танҳо нишонаҳои почтаи поёнтар истифода бурдед. Иҷрои ин қатъият ба бисёр таҳиягарони нави вебсайт оварда мерасонад. Ба ҷои он ки қобилияти навиштанро бо якчанд сатр ва калонтар нависад, онҳо медонистанд, ки формати сахт, ки бояд риоя мешуд. Барои касе, ки дандонҳои худро дар тарҳрезии веб, вақте ки XHTML маъмул буд, фикри он, ки фарқиятҳо метавонанд як омехтаи мактубҳои болоӣ ва хурд бошанд, бениҳоят бегона ҳастанд ва танҳо нодуруст фаҳмида мешаванд.

HTML5 баста мешавад

Варианти HTML пеш аз XHTML ягон ҳассос набуд. HTML5 пас аз анъанавии он пайравӣ намуда, аз XHTML талаботҳои қатъии форматро дур кард.

Пас, HTML 5, ғайр аз XHTML, ҳассос нест. Ин маънои онро дорад, ки ва ва ҳамаи ҳамон тавсиф дар HTML мебошанд. Агар ин ба хавфи ба шумо монанд бошад, ман ҳис мекардам.

Фикри пас аз HTML5 ин ҳолат ҳассос нест, ки барои мутахассисони нави вебсайт барои омӯзиши забон осонтар аст, аммо чун касе, ки тарроҳии вебро ба донишҷӯён нависад, ман комилан боварӣ дорам, ки ин ҳама ҳолат нест.

Бо имконият додан ба донишҷӯён ба тарҳрезии вебсайти тарҳрезии маҷмӯии қоидаҳо, ба монанди "ҳар як HTML худро ҳамчун хурдтар" нависед, ба онҳо кӯмак мекунад, ки ҳамаи онҳоеро омӯзанд , ки дизайнерҳои интернетӣ бошанд. Ба онҳо қоидаҳои, ки хеле ҷолибанд, ба ҷои он, ки ба онҳо осонтар гардонидани онҳо бисёр донишҷӯёнро дарк мекунанд.

Ман ҳақиқатро дӯст медорам, ки муаллифони HTML5 кӯшиш мекунанд, ки ба осонӣ ба даст овардани осонтар ба омӯхтани он осонтар гарданд, аммо дар ин маврид, ман фикр мекунам, ки онҳо хато кардаанд.

Конвенсия дар HTML 5 ин аст, ки камтарин истифода кунед

Гарчанде, ки барои навиштани аломатҳо бо истифодаи ҳар як ҳолат шумо ҳангоми HTML5 нависед, анҷуман барои ҳама хароҷот барои нишонаҳо ва хусусиятҳо истифода мешавад. Ин дар он аст, ки бисёре аз таҳиягарони вебсайҳии доимӣ, ки дар давоми рӯзҳои XHTML сахт зиндагӣ мекарданд, ин таҷрибаҳои беҳтаринро ба HTML5 (ва берун аз он) кашиданд. Он мутахассисони вебсайт ба нигоҳубин намераванд, ки ҳар як мактубҳои калон ва хурдтар дар HTML5 эътибор доранд, онҳо бо он чизҳое, ки медонанд, пайваст мешаванд, ки ҳамаи номаҳои почта мебошанд.

Пас аз бисёре аз дониши дизайнии интернетӣ аз дигарон, махсусан аз онҳое, Ин маънои онро дорад, ки таҳиягарони нави вебсайт кодекси мутахассисони шинохтаро дида мебароянд ва ҳамаи номгӯи хурдро мебинанд. Агар онҳо ин рамзро тақвият диҳанд, ин маънои онро дорад, ки онҳо низ HTML5 дар ҳама гуна почта навишта мешаванд. Ин аст, ки имрӯз ба назар мерасад.

Беҳтарин амалҳо барои коғазпечӣ

Дар таҷрибаи худ, ман беҳтарин барои ҳарфҳои ҳарфҳои хурд барои рамзи HTML, инчунин барои номи файл истифода мебарам. Азбаски серверҳои сершумор ҳангоми парвандаҳо (масалан, "logo.jpg" ба таври назаррас "logo.JPG" мебинанд), агар шумо иштибоҳи меҳнатӣ дошта бошед, ки шумо ҳамеша ҳарфҳои хурдро истифода мебаред ки дар он ҷо душвориҳо метавонанд мушкилоте дошта бошанд, агар шумо мушкилоти монанди тасодуфҳои гумроҳӣ дошта бошед. Агар шумо ҳар вақт ҳарфҳои хурдтарро истифода баред, шумо метавонед онро ҳамчун мушкилоте, ки шумо ҳалли мушкилоти сайтро ҳал карда метавонед, тахфиф кунед. Ин ҷараёнро, ки ман ба донишҷӯёни худ меомӯзам ва дар кори таҳияи лоиҳаи худ истифода мебарам.

Мақолаи аслӣ аз тарафи Ҷенифер Кренин. Ҷаҳони андеша